What are common Nissan repair issues for vehicles driven in Fredonia's climate?

Fredonia's cold winters and road salt can accelerate corrosion of brake lines, exhaust systems, and suspension components. For Nissans, particularly older models, this can lead to common issues like failing wheel bearings, seized calipers, and CV joint wear, all of which should be inspected regularly.

When should I seek immediate service for my Nissan during a Fredonia winter?

Seek immediate service if you experience reduced battery power, weak heater performance, or any braking issues like pulling or grinding. Fredonia's harsh winter conditions make these systems critical for safety, and prompt repair prevents being stranded or involved in an accident on icy rural roads.

What local considerations should I know about scheduling Nissan service in Fredonia?

Schedule service well in advance, especially before winter, as local shops may have limited bays and high seasonal demand. Also, discuss parts sourcing timelines with your mechanic, as some Nissan-specific parts may need to be ordered, causing longer wait times than in metropolitan areas.
